Itinerary

Start your class with a short overview of Tunisian food and to understand any particular last minute requests or preferences. Then continue on to visit the food and spice markets before returning to cook. The classes offer hands on instruction. The idea is for you to actually make the food in close contact with a traditional Tunisian woman cook.

The approach is to prepare the components of a meal, usually consisting of several salads and a main course or two. You can vary this format infinitely to cater to tastes or specific interest areas, and your instructors are happy to teach you any Tunisian recipe. Because the classes are private, you have complete flexibility to adapt to anything you might want to do, but also to go at the right pace, covering what you would like to cover.
